About 12 Malthouse Lane
12 Malthouse Lane is a four-bedroom detached house in Cantley, Norwich, Norwich (NR13 3AD). It has a recorded floor area of 198 m² (around 2126 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(July 2010) shows a C (score 73).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from July 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 198 m² the property is well over the postcode median (106 m² across 5 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. Today's modelled estimate of £443,000 sits 94.7% above the 2014 sale of £227,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£107/sq ft) was about 17.9% below the postcode norm. 12 years since the last transfer (May 2014). One planning record on file: tree works refused in 2026.
